5.2.3. Selection of the compensation relationship of temperature effects
This option allows selecting the relationship to be used to correct the measurements
performed according to the modules’ temperature. The following correction modes are
available:
-

T.mod.:

Correction factor Rfv2 related to PV module Temp. (Italian guideline CEI-82-25)

-

T.env:

Correction factor Rfv2 related to environment Temp. (Italian guideline CEI-82-25)

-

ndc:

PRp (Performance ratio for active power) corrected by PV module Temp.

CAUTION

If it’s performed a test according to Italian guideline it is recommended to select
“T.env.” correction
